Analysis

The most recent figure for lifecycle carbon intensity of electricity in Eritrea is 577.78 grams of CO₂ equivalents per kilowatt-hour, measured in 2024.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 2.4% on the previous year and down 13.3% over ten years.

Over the whole period, lifecycle carbon intensity of electricity in Eritrea peaked at 666.67 grams of CO₂ equivalents per kilowatt-hour in 2000 and was at its lowest, 564.1 grams of CO₂ equivalents per kilowatt-hour, in 2018.

That places Eritrea 69th out of 213 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 25 years of available data.
